Output c77db107300abf12de4a2a823940a2ecca375f3cb88e35d20d330c3bf53d618f:7

value
23550000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a6596561fe6e904eff727882f36baba1c19063e OP_EQUAL
address
3BPbFHQqjXXpWhXcRjmkZitovuxCPEcjL7
transaction
c77db107300abf12de4a2a823940a2ecca375f3cb88e35d20d330c3bf53d618f
spent
true